#b92029 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b92029 is composed of 72.5% red, 12.5%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.7%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 42.5%. #b92029 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4052 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

● #b92029 color description : Strong red.
The hexadecimal color #b92029 has RGB values of R:185, G:32,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.78,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12132393.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ff0 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6b6b is the less saturated color, while #d20713 is the most saturated one.
